iT邦幫忙

鐵人檔案

2024 iThome 鐵人賽
回列表
DevOps

全端監控技術筆記---從Sentry到Opentelemetry 系列

基本上是我這30天對全端監控的學習筆記
包括文章、GPT對話以及原理的demo

鐵人鍊成 | 共 30 篇文章 | 3 人訂閱 訂閱系列文 RSS系列文
DAY 11

Day11---Sentry在NodeJS中的錯誤監控

前言 在前一篇的demo中,我們了解到Sentry在NodeJS+express的應用中,是用Sentry.setupExpressErrorHandler(a...

2024-09-25 ‧ 由 jamieleee 分享
DAY 12

Day12---NodeJS 在Sentry上的性能監控

前言 在Sentry對後端的性能監控中,可以看到有以下幾個指標 Slow HTTP Ops Slow DB Ops Apdex Transations Per...

2024-09-26 ‧ 由 jamieleee 分享
DAY 13

Day13---Tracing Data in Sentry

前言 在前面的許多 demo 中,我們橫跨了前端、後端、第三方 API、資料庫等多個系統。本篇文章將串聯所有的 demo,來看看 Sentry 是如何呈現的。...

2024-09-27 ‧ 由 jamieleee 分享
DAY 14

Day14---Sentry 與 Opentelemetry

前言 從前面幾篇的 demo 中,我們可以看到,Sentry 作為一個強大的監控平台,主要聚焦在錯誤捕捉和性能監控,通過收集 trace 和 issue 來幫助...

2024-09-28 ‧ 由 jamieleee 分享
DAY 15

Day15---談到Opentelemetry,我們在談論什麼

前言 在上一篇文章中,我們簡單介紹了 OpenTelemetry,並且探討了Sentry 如何整合它來增強對應用的監控能力。而當我們深入了解 OpenTelem...

2024-09-29 ‧ 由 jamieleee 分享
DAY 16

Day16--簡單demo看看 Opentelemetry tracing data + Jaeger

前言 透過前篇,我們了解了 OpenTelemetry 的三大主要功能:Trace、Metric 和 Log。今天,我們將專注於 Trace,並展示如何在 No...

2024-09-30 ‧ 由 jamieleee 分享
DAY 17

Day17--在 Opentelemetry 中,是如何發起trace/span

前言 上一篇我們簡單demo了一下opentelemetry在NodeJS express 和 Python FastAPI的實作,並且透過Jaeger來查看...

2024-10-01 ‧ 由 jamieleee 分享
DAY 18

Day18--寫一個有關trace的sdk(上)--攔截接收的請求

前言 在前一篇中,我們知道了基於opentelemetry協議的trace機制,是在請求headers中新增、修改traceparent屬性,得到這個請求tra...

2024-10-02 ‧ 由 jamieleee 分享
DAY 19

Day19-- 寫一個有關trace的sdk(下)--攔截發起的請求

前言 在前一篇中,能夠在NodeJS express的專案中使用宣告的方式來自動增加中間件、攔截請求,並且獲取traceparent header。 下一步,就...

2024-10-03 ‧ 由 jamieleee 分享
DAY 20

Day20--簡單demo看看 Opentelemetry metric + Prometheus

前言 在前幾篇中,我們了解到 Opentelemetry 是如何獲取tracing data、透過開源工具 Jaeger 來可視化,以及手寫了簡單蒐集traci...

2024-10-04 ‧ 由 jamieleee 分享